Please check whether you have "AVG" icon on your desktop screen.
If yes, please double click on it to open the AVG user interface.
Click on "Internet Security" which will open the internet security dashboard.
On the dashboard "hacker attack" is the Firewall component.
If it doesn't respond, click on "Menu–>Settings–>Components" and select "Customize" of Firewall component.
You can also disable by moving the cursor which is near customize of each component.
By disabling you can check whether it resolves the issue.
